I just came back from a long weekend in Tenerife taking advantage of the 100 Euro r/t fares on Spanair. I stayed at the Tryp Puerto Playa in Puerto de la Cruz, which was about 50 Euros a night, including MP. Weather was good, sunny most of the time -- too sunny up on Teide, where I got a nice sunburn. It was windy, but the temperatures were still in the 20's to 30's at sea level. I liked Puerto Cruz. Picturesque beach resort town without being overwhelmingly touristy or "planned" like I hear the south is (Cristianos, Playa de America). I took the public bus up to Vulcan Teide on Sunday for a day trip. There seemed to be a lot of locals who take their bikes up on the bus and then coast the 3000 m downhill. I loved the pine forests on the way up, and then the fascinating volcanic landscape at the summit. They were just getting into gear for Carnival, so prices will certainly be going up in the next several weeks. This year's theme is "The Far East", and I watched the kick-off pageant in Santa Cruz on TV. Nothing like seeing canarienses in Chinese dresses or Japanese kimonos for cultural dissonance.
